Russian trade with Kenya in 2012
based on data from the Federal Customs Service of Russia
Russia’s Trade with Kenya
In 2012, Russia’s trade with Kenya was $259,311,944, down 26.88% ($95,316,650) from 2011.
Russia’s exports to Kenya in 2012 were $125,962,447, down 44.42% ($100,682,326) from 2011.
Russia’s imports from Kenya in 2012 totaled $133,349,497, up 4.19% ($5,365,676) from 2011.
Russia’s trade balance with Kenya went from a surplus of $98,660,952 in 2011, to a deficit of $7,387,050 in 2012.
Kenya was Russia’s 90th largest trading partner in 2012 (down from 88th in 2011), accounting for 0.0308% of Russia’s total trade (down from 0.0431% in 2011).
Kenya was Russia’s 95th largest export market in 2012 (down from 82nd in 2011), accounting for 0.0240% of Russia’s total exports (down from 0.0439% in 2011).
Kenya was Russia’s 78th largest supplier in 2012 (just as in 2011), accounting for 0.0420% of Russia’s total imports (up from 0.0419% in 2011).
Russia’s Exports to Kenya
The major share of Russian exports to Kenya in 2012 (and in 2011) was accounted for the following product types:
- Food products and agricultural raw materials (HS codes 01-24) - 48.38% of Russia’s total exports to Kenya (77.11% in 2011);
- Chemical products (HS codes 28-40) - 34.76% of Russia’s total exports to Kenya (4.79% in 2011);
- Wood and wood products (HS codes 44-49) - 7.66% of Russia’s total exports to Kenya (3.17% in 2011);
- Metals and products from them (HS codes 72-83) - 5.60% of Russia’s total exports to Kenya (4.49% in 2011);
- Machinery, equipment and vehicles (HS codes 84-90) - 3.21% of Russia’s total exports to Kenya (2.49% in 2011).
The largest gains in Russia’s exports to Kenya in 2012 over 2011 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Fertilizers (HS code 31) - an increase of $33,177,588;
- Paper and paperboard; articles of paper pulp, of paper or of paperboard (HS code 48) - an increase of $1,946,465;
- Electrical machinery and equipment and parts thereof; sound recorders and reproducers, television image and sound recorders and reproducers, and parts and accessories of such articles (HS code 85) - an increase of $1,677,331;
- Products of the milling industry; malt; starches; inulin; wheat gluten (HS code 11) - an increase of $1,485,868;
- Edible vegetables and certain roots and tubers (HS code 07) - an increase of $947,541;
- Wood and articles of wood; wood charcoal (HS code 44) - an increase of $521,864;
- Aluminum and articles thereof (HS code 76) - an increase of $490,180.
The largest declines in Russia’s exports to Kenya in 2012 over 2011 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Cereals (HS code 10) - a decrease of $116,254,443;
- Iron and steel (HS code 72) - a decrease of $3,247,356;
- Nuclear reactors, boilers, machinery and mechanical appliances; parts thereof (HS code 84) - a decrease of $1,578,590;
- Optical, photographic, cinematographic, measuring, checking, precision, medical or surgical instruments and apparatus; parts and accessories thereof (HS code 90) - a decrease of $1,526,751.

Russia’s Imports from Kenya
The major share of Russian imports from Kenya in 2012 (and in 2011) was accounted for the following product types:
- Food products and agricultural raw materials (HS codes 01-24) - 99.81% of Russia’s total imports from Kenya (99.89% in 2011).
The largest gains in Russia’s imports from Kenya in 2012 over 2011 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Coffee, tea, maté and spices (HS code 09) - an increase of $7,192,454;
- Preparations of vegetables, fruit, nuts or other parts of plants (HS code 20) - an increase of $595,786.
The largest declines in Russia’s imports from Kenya in 2012 over 2011 were recorded for the following product groups:
- Live trees and other plants; bulbs, roots and the like; cut flowers and ornamental foliage (HS code 06) - a decrease of $2,538,042.
